由于刚开始学搭建服务器,前前后后弄了两天吧,写个博客记录一下。
参考网址:https://blog.csdn.net/gepeisong/article/details/69191777
https://blog.csdn.net/lanuage/article/details/78846766
1.安装jdk,这一步没遇到什么问题,主要是环境变量配置好就行,最后java -version检查下是否安装成功。
2.安装tomcat,在官网下载tomcat8,解压到usr/local下,进到tomcat bin文件夹下,sudo ./startup.sh启动
ps -ef|grep tomcat检查启动有没有成功。
问题:这一步,因为一开始我不是用root用户登陆的,也没有sudo所以没启动成功。
3.安装mysql,这一步问题比较多,可以用sudo apt-get install mysql,安装的是mariadb,之前还想可以远程连接
问题:a.找不到mariadb的配置文件,文件在/etc/mysql/mariadb.conf.d/50-server.cnf,与mysql不一样
b.1698 错误,
解决方法如下:
sudo mysql -uroot
use mysql;
update user set plugin='' where user='root';
flush privileges;
exit;
- 1
- 2
- 3
- 4
- 5
如上,将mysql.user表中所用root用户记录的plugin
字段设置为空字符串即可。
c.1045错误,
不知道为什么,操作完上一步后,我用户root的密码变成了没有密码,直接登陆即可。
解决了上面的问题,我的mysql算是安装好,也可以进行远程连接。
4.用eclipse将你的项目打包,然后放到tomcat下的webapps文件夹下,重启即可。
好吧,先写到这,之后再补充。